第一章:MCP认证的全球价值定位
MCP(Microsoft Certified Professional)认证作为微软官方推出的技术能力凭证,长期以来在全球IT行业中享有高度认可。它不仅是技术人员掌握微软技术栈的专业证明,更成为企业评估人才技术水平的重要参考依据。无论是在北美、欧洲还是亚太地区,MCP认证持有者在求职、晋升和项目竞标中均展现出更强的竞争力。
行业广泛认可
- 跨国企业如Accenture、Deloitte和IBM在招聘时优先考虑具备MCP认证的工程师
- 政府与公共部门在IT采购和技术团队组建中将认证作为资质审核标准之一
- 云服务合作伙伴计划(CSP)要求团队中存在一定比例的认证人员以获得高级别授权
技术能力标准化
MCP认证覆盖Azure、Windows Server、SQL Server、Microsoft 365等多个核心技术领域,确保持证者具备统一的技术理解与实操能力。例如,在部署Azure虚拟机时,认证工程师能够准确执行以下操作:
# 登录Azure账户
az login
# 创建资源组
az group create --name MyResourceGroup --location eastus
# 部署Ubuntu虚拟机
az vm create \
--resource-group MyResourceGroup \
--name MyVM \
--image Ubuntu2204 \
--size Standard_B1s \
--admin-username azureuser \
--generate-ssh-keys
上述命令展示了通过Azure CLI快速部署虚拟机的标准流程,体现了MCP认证所强调的自动化与平台操作能力。
职业发展助推器
| 地区 | 平均薪资提升幅度 | 认证持有者就业率 |
|---|
| 北美 | 23% | 92% |
| 欧洲 | 18% | 87% |
| 亚太 | 20% | 89% |
graph TD
A[学习微软技术] --> B[参加MCP考试]
B --> C{通过考试}
C --> D[获得MCP认证]
D --> E[提升职场竞争力]
D --> F[解锁更高阶认证路径]
2.1 MCP认证体系与国际IT标准的对接机制
MCP(Microsoft Certified Professional)认证体系通过模块化技能架构,实现与ISO/IEC 17024及NIST Cyberspace Framework等国际标准的深度对齐。其核心在于能力映射矩阵的构建,确保技术能力评估符合全球通用准则。
认证能力对标模型
该机制依赖标准化的能力维度拆解,例如:
- 知识域(Knowledge Areas):覆盖云计算、安全、数据等核心IT领域
- 实践技能(Hands-on Proficiency):通过实验室考试验证实际操作能力
- 持续更新机制:每18个月进行一次标准复审与内容迭代
跨标准兼容性验证代码示例
// 标准对齐校验逻辑
func validateStandardAlignment(cert Standard, target ISOStandard) bool {
return cert.ContainsCompetency(target.CoreCompetencies) &&
cert.AssessmentMethod == target.RequiredAssessmentType // 必须采用相同评估方式
}
上述函数检查MCP认证是否涵盖目标国际标准的核心能力项,并验证评估方式一致性,确保互认基础。参数
target.CoreCompetencies代表ISO标准定义的关键技术能力集。
2.2 欧美企业对MCP持证者的招聘偏好分析
招聘市场趋势观察
近年来,欧美科技企业对微软认证专家(MCP)的招聘需求持续上升,尤其在云计算、系统架构与网络安全领域。企业更倾向于选择具备官方认证的技术人才,以确保其技术栈的标准化与可维护性。
典型岗位技能要求对比
| 岗位类型 | MCP认证要求 | 常见附加技能 |
|---|
| 云解决方案架构师 | 必选:AZ-305 | Azure DevOps, Terraform |
| 系统管理员 | 推荐:MD-100 | PowerShell自动化 |
自动化配置脚本示例
# 验证MCP证书状态并同步至HR系统
Invoke-RestMethod -Uri "https://api.microsoft.com/certifications/verify" `
-Method Post `
-Body @{ token = $mcpToken; employeeId = $id }
该脚本通过调用微软认证API验证持证状态,参数
$mcpToken为证书持有者的唯一标识,
$id关联企业员工编号,实现招聘流程中的自动背调。
2.3 亚太地区技术岗位的认证认可趋势
近年来,亚太地区对专业技术认证的认可度显著提升,企业 increasingly 依赖标准化资质评估人才能力。
主流认证体系分布
- AWS 认证在东南亚云计算岗位中占比超过60%
- 中国本土厂商如华为HCIE、阿里云ACA逐渐成为国企与政企项目的准入门槛
- 印度市场更倾向国际通用认证,如PMP、CISSP
自动化认证验证流程示例
// 验证用户证书有效性
func validateCert(certID string) (bool, error) {
valid := checkInBlockchain(certID) // 区块链存证查询
if !valid {
return false, fmt.Errorf("certificate not found or revoked")
}
return true, nil
}
该函数通过区块链记录校验证书真伪,提升跨国认证互信。参数 certID 为唯一标识,返回值包含有效性及错误信息,适用于跨境企业HR系统集成。
认证与薪资关联性
| 认证类型 | 平均薪资溢价 | 区域覆盖率 |
|---|
| AWS Certified Solutions Architect | 32% | 85% |
| 华为HCIP | 25% | 70% |
2.4 跨国项目中MCP技能的实际应用场景
在跨国协作项目中,MCP(Multi-Cloud Orchestration and Control Protocol)技能广泛应用于资源调度与服务治理。通过统一接口协调AWS、Azure与GCP的部署策略,实现跨区域低延迟响应。
自动化部署流程
- 定义多云资源配置模板
- 执行一致性安全组策略
- 动态调整负载均衡规则
配置同步示例
mcp:
regions: ["us-west-1", "eu-central-1", "ap-southeast-2"]
sync_interval: "5m"
secrets_backend: "vault"
该配置确保密钥与环境变量在三大区域实例间实时同步,sync_interval控制轮询频率,避免频繁调用API引发限流。
性能对比表
| 指标 | 单云架构 | MCP多云架构 |
|---|
| 可用性 | 99.5% | 99.95% |
| 故障切换时间 | 8分钟 | 45秒 |
2.5 认证有效期与持续学习要求的全球一致性
在全球数字化转型加速的背景下,技术认证的有效期管理正趋于统一标准。多数权威认证机构如ISO、IEEE及云服务提供商AWS、Azure均采用2-3年有效期机制,确保专业能力的时效性。
持续学习机制的设计原则
- 周期性更新:认证持有者需在有效期内完成指定学时的继续教育;
- 实践考核结合:部分高阶认证引入项目提交与同行评审;
- 全球学分互认:建立跨平台学习记录互通体系。
自动化验证示例
{
"certification": "Cloud Architect",
"expiry": "2025-09-30",
"requirements": [
{
"type": "training",
"hours": 40,
"verified": true
}
]
}
该结构用于存储认证状态与学习进度,
expiry字段控制有效性,
requirements跟踪合规性,支持跨国企业统一身份治理。
第三章:三大洲跳槽案例深度解析
3.1 从上海到西雅图:云架构师的认证突围之路
在跨国云项目落地过程中,云架构师需跨越技术与文化的双重边界。获得权威认证是建立信任的第一步。
核心认证路径选择
- AWS Certified Solutions Architect – Professional
- Microsoft Azure AZ-305: Designing Microsoft Azure Infrastructure Solutions
- Google Cloud Professional Cloud Architect
自动化部署脚本示例
#!/bin/bash
# deploy.sh - 部署跨区域VPC对等连接
aws ec2 create-vpc-peering-connection \
--vpc-id vpc-shanghai \
--peer-vpc-id vpc-seattle \
--region cn-north-1
# 路由表更新逻辑
aws ec2 create-route \
--route-table-id rtb-12345678 \
--destination-cidr-block 10.1.0.0/16 \
--vpc-peering-connection-id pcx-98765432
该脚本实现中国上海与美国西雅图VPC间的网络互通,
--destination-cidr-block指定远程子网,
--vpc-peering-connection-id确保跨区域流量加密传输。
3.2 柏林金融公司的本地化认证评估策略
为满足德国金融监管要求,柏林金融公司采用基于OAuth 2.0的本地化认证架构,结合LDAP身份源与双因素认证(2FA)机制,确保用户身份可信。
认证流程核心组件
- 身份提供者(IdP):集成内部Active Directory
- 认证网关:拦截请求并触发2FA验证
- 令牌签发服务:生成符合RFC 6749标准的JWT
关键代码实现
// OAuth2.0令牌签发逻辑
func issueToken(userID string) (string, error) {
token := jwt.NewWithClaims(jwt.SigningMethodHS256, jwt.MapClaims{
"sub": userID,
"exp": time.Now().Add(2 * time.Hour).Unix(),
"aud": "api.banking-berlin.de",
})
return token.SignedString([]byte(os.Getenv("JWT_SECRET")))
}
该函数生成有效期为两小时的JWT令牌,包含用户主体标识、过期时间及服务受众,签名密钥从环境变量加载,防止硬编码泄露。
合规性验证矩阵
| 评估项 | 实施方式 | 符合标准 |
|---|
| 数据驻留 | 认证日志仅存储于法兰克福数据中心 | GDPR Art.32 |
| 审计追踪 | 所有认证尝试记录至SIEM系统 | BaFin RL 2023/1 |
3.3 新加坡科技猎头眼中的MCP含金量
在新加坡科技招聘市场,MCP(Microsoft Certified Professional)认证仍是评估候选人技术基底的重要参考。尽管实战经验日益受重视,MCP仍被视为系统化学习的标志。
企业招聘偏好分析
- 大型金融机构倾向持有MCP证书的工程师,尤其关注Azure与DevOps路径
- 初创公司更看重项目经验,但会将MCP作为加分项筛选简历
- 跨国企业常将MCP纳入内部晋升的技术资质清单
典型技术验证代码示例
# 验证本地账户是否加入域(常用于MCP考试实操)
Test-ComputerSecureChannel -Repair -Credential (Get-Credential)
该命令检测计算机与域控制器的安全通道状态,并尝试修复。-Repair参数自动重建信任关系,是MCP 70-742考试中的高频操作,体现对Active Directory的实操掌控力。
第四章:提升跨国竞争力的实践路径
4.1 如何组合MCP与其他认证形成叠加优势
在现代身份验证架构中,将MCP(Multi-Component Authentication Protocol)与OAuth 2.0或JWT结合,可显著提升系统的安全性与灵活性。
与OAuth 2.0协同工作
通过MCP完成用户多因素认证后,系统可签发OAuth 2.0访问令牌,实现第三方服务的安全接入。例如:
// MCP验证通过后签发OAuth Token
func issueToken(user *User) string {
token := jwt.NewWithClaims(jwt.SigningMethodHS256, jwt.MapClaims{
"sub": user.ID,
"exp": time.Now().Add(time.Hour * 2).Unix(),
"mcp_verified": true, // 标记MCP已验证
})
signedToken, _ := token.SignedString([]byte("secret"))
return signedToken
}
该代码中,
mcp_verified 声明明确标识用户已完成MCP流程,供下游服务决策使用。
认证层级对比
| 认证方式 | 安全等级 | 适用场景 |
|---|
| MCP + JWT | 高 | 内部微服务通信 |
| MCP + OAuth 2.0 | 极高 | 开放平台授权 |
4.2 利用MCP构建国际可验证的技术能力档案
在跨国技术协作中,开发者需提供具备公信力的技术能力证明。MCP(Machine-readable Credential Protocol)通过去中心化标识符(DID)与可验证凭证(VC)技术,实现技术履历的全球互认。
核心架构设计
系统基于W3C可验证凭证标准,将开发者的技能认证、项目经验等数据封装为机器可读的JSON-LD格式凭证。
{
"@context": ["https://www.w3.org/2018/credentials/v1"],
"type": ["VerifiableCredential", "SkillCredential"],
"issuer": "did:example:issuer123",
"issuanceDate": "2023-11-01T00:00:00Z",
"credentialSubject": {
"skills": ["Go", "Kubernetes", "MCP Integration"]
},
"proof": { /* 数字签名 */ }
}
该凭证由权威机构签发,包含时间戳与密码学签名,确保不可篡改。任何第三方可通过DID解析器验证其真实性。
验证流程
- 请求方获取凭证文件
- 解析DID并查询公钥
- 验证签名与证书链完整性
- 确认颁发机构可信度
4.3 面试中展示MCP项目经验的有效话术
在描述MCP(Microservices Communication Protocol)项目经验时,应聚焦系统解耦、通信效率与容错设计。使用STAR法则(情境、任务、行动、结果)结构化表达,突出技术决策背后的权衡。
强调服务间通信机制
例如:“在高并发订单场景中,我主导将同步HTTP调用重构为基于消息队列的异步MCP通信模式。”
func SendMessage(orderID string, event Event) error {
payload, _ := json.Marshal(event)
return rabbitMQ.Publish("mcp.order.queue", amqp.Publishing{
Body: payload,
DeliveryMode: amqp.Persistent,
Type: "order.created",
})
}
该函数通过持久化消息保障可靠性,Type字段支持消费者路由。参数DeliveryMode确保断电不丢消息,适用于金融级一致性场景。
量化成果增强说服力
- 系统吞吐量从1200 QPS提升至4700 QPS
- 服务间平均响应延迟下降68%
- 故障隔离覆盖率提升至90%以上
4.4 主动获取海外社区认可的运营策略
在拓展海外市场时,技术团队需主动参与开源生态,建立国际影响力。关键在于持续输出高质量内容,并与主流社区形成双向互动。
贡献代码与文档本地化
将项目核心文档翻译为英文,并提交至GitHub热门仓库,提升可发现性。同时,定期向相关开源项目提交PR,例如修复bug或优化性能。
// 示例:向开源项目提交的性能优化代码
func processBatch(data []string) error {
workers := runtime.GOMAXPROCS(0)
jobs := make(chan string, len(data))
var wg sync.WaitGroup
for i := 0; i < workers; i++ {
go func() {
defer wg.Done()
for item := range jobs {
transform(item) // 处理逻辑
}
}()
wg.Add(1)
}
for _, d := range data {
jobs <- d
}
close(jobs)
wg.Wait()
return nil
}
该代码通过并发处理提升批量任务效率,适合作为性能优化提案提交至目标社区,展示技术实力。
社区参与节奏规划
- 每周跟踪3个核心海外社区(如Reddit的r/golang、Hacker News)讨论热点
- 每月发布一篇英文技术博客,同步至Dev.to和Medium平台
- 每季度参与一次线上Meetup或开源峰会演讲
第五章:未来技术认证格局的预判与应对
随着人工智能、量子计算与边缘网络的加速演进,技术认证体系正从静态知识考核转向动态能力验证。企业对认证人才的需求不再局限于理论掌握,而是强调实战部署与持续学习能力。
技能验证的实时化转型
现代认证平台开始集成沙箱环境,允许考生在真实云架构中完成任务。例如,AWS Certification 的“Exam Labs”模块通过临时配置的VPC实例,要求考生执行安全组策略调整与IAM角色绑定:
# 示例:自动化认证考试中的IAM策略应用
aws iam create-policy --policy-name S3AuditAccess \
--policy-document '{
"Version": "2012-10-17",
"Statement": [{
"Effect": "Allow",
"Action": ["s3:GetObject", "s3:ListBucket"],
"Resource": "*"
}]
}'
微认证与区块链凭证的融合
行业正推动基于区块链的可验证证书(Verifiable Credentials),确保技能记录不可篡改。Linux Foundation 已在其认证体系中引入Hyperledger Indy,实现证书去中心化存储。
- 开发者可通过钱包应用自主分享认证记录
- 招聘系统调用DID解析接口即时验证资质
- 企业HR节省平均68%的背景核查时间
自适应学习路径的构建
认证前的学习过程也趋于智能化。Coursera与Google Cloud合作推出的“Skill Mapper”引擎,根据用户实操表现动态推荐补强模块。系统分析代码提交、资源配置错误模式,生成个性化训练计划。
| 传统认证 | 未来认证 |
|---|
| 固定考纲,每年更新 | AI驱动的动态题库 |
| 笔试为主 | 实时环境操作 |
| 中心化发证 | 区块链存证 |
认证能力雷达图:安全性 | 可扩展性 | 自动化 | 成本控制 | 合规性